The Rising Cost of Health Insurance: Trends and Solutions for Americans
Health insurance costs have climbed to unprecedented levels in the United States, burdening individuals and families alike. This trend stems from a confluence of factors, such as an aging population, increasing medical costs, and elaborate healthcare regulations. Consequently, finding affordable health insurance has become for many Americans. To address this growing issue, several possible solutions are proposed.
A significant approach focuses on expanding access to cost-effective health insurance options through marketplace programs.
Another feasible solution centers around promoting early intervention strategies to reduce the overall incidence of chronic diseases and thereby lower healthcare expenditures. Furthermore, exploring innovative healthcare systems may help optimize the efficiency and affordability of healthcare services.
Health Insurance Essentials: What Every American Needs to Know
Navigating the realm of medical coverage can feel like a daunting task. However, understanding the basics is vital for every American to ensure access to affordable healthcare.
Here are some key elements to keep in mind:
* **Coverage Types:** There are various types of plans available, each offering a different level of coverage. Familiarize yourself with terms like EPOs and understand their respective characteristics.
* **Premiums, Deductibles, and Co-pays:** These are important components that determine your out-of-pocket costs. Carefully analyze these factors when choosing a plan to reduce financial surprises.
* **Network of Providers:** Your insurance may define your access to certain doctors, hospitals, and clinics. Ensure that your preferred healthcare specialists are within the network to avoid out-of-network charges.
* **Pre-existing Conditions:** The Affordable Care Act prohibits insurers from excluding coverage based on pre-existing illnesses. Know your rights and seek coverage that covers your specific needs.
By taking the time to explore these essentials, you can make more intelligent decisions about your health insurance and provide access to the healthcare you deserve.
